Tittle:Girls Will Be Girls
Genre: Comedy,Romance
Year: 2003
Plot:A totally over-the-top and hysterical comedy about three Hollywood "starlet" roommates who plot against each other. This soon-to-be-camp-classic stars three of the best drag queens in the business: Coco Peru, Evie Harris and Varla Jean Merman.
A rude, wicked, hilarious and outrageous tale of three woman (who happen to be played by men) and their collective and personal trials and tribulations within and without the Hollywood machine. Coco (Clinton Leupp - of the famous cum in the eye line in Trick) has dreams of reconnecting with the dreamy doctor that performed her first and second abortions. She's the constant recipient of verbal pummeling by her very evil, very drunk and very horny roommate Evie (Jack Plotnick of the amazing short Evie Harris, Shining Star), a delusional over-the-hill actress who will do just about anything to get back in the biz. And then there is the ravenous Varla (Jeffery Roberson aka Varla Jean Merman) who follows suit with unlikely aspirations and demons of her own. Girls will Be Girls was written and directed by Richard Day, one of the lead writers for the superb satire "The Larry Sanders Show."
Girls will be Girls combines razor-sharp wit with major diva performances to produce what will surely become a queer cult classic. Every detail from the costumes and sets to the music seemed geared towards visual pleasures that only gay men may understand. Tittle: Transvestite Memoirs
Genre: Book, Biography,Autobiography,Memoirs

 Year: 2006
Publisher: Peter Owen

Author: Abbe de Choisy
Synopsis: By his mother's whim, Francois Timoleon de Choisy dressed as a girl. At 18 he attempted male attire then became a transvestite, never disguising his sex while going out in public in female attire. His fascination with feminine accessories made him something of an expert, offering advice to prominent society women. His extravagance earned him exile from Paris and gambling debts forced him to live on a modest benefice. A serious illness lead to a sudden conversion to religion and he was later ordained a priest. This paperback reprint recounts Choisy's scandalous escapades in a light and accessible style. His authentic memoirs expose the manners and morals in the seventeenth century as well as documenting the history of transvestism.   source / buy it at tlabooks

Tittle: The Transgender Child: A Handbook for Families and Professionals
Genre:Book, Non Fiction/Reference,Sexuallity

Year:2008
Sypnosis:This comprehensive first of its kind guidebook explores the unique challenges that thousands of families face every day raising their children in every city and state. Through extensive research and interviews, as well as years of experience working in the field, the authors cover gender variance from birth through college.
What do you do when your toddler daughter’s first sentence is that she’s a boy? What will happen when your preschool son insists on wearing a dress to school? Is this ever just a phase? How can you explain this to your neighbors and family? How can parents advocate for their children in elementary schools? What are the current laws on the rights of transgender children? What do doctors specializing in gender-variant children recommend? What do the therapists say? What advice do other families who have trans kids have? What about hormone blockers and surgery? What issues should your college-bound trans child be thinking about when selecting a school? How can you best raise your gender-variant or transgender child with love and compassion, even if you barely understand the issues ahead? And what is gender, anyway? These questions and more are answered in this book offering a deeper understanding of gender-variant and transgender children and teens.  source / buy at tlabooks

Tittle: Madea Goes to Jail
Genre: Comedy
Year: 2009
Plot: After a high-speed freeway chase puts Madea (Tyler Perry) in front of the judge, her reprieve is short-lived as anger management issues get the best of her and land her in jail. A gleeful Joe (Tyler Perry) couldn't be happier at Madea's misfortune. But Madea's eccentric family members the Browns (David and Tamela Mann) rally behind her, lending their special "country" brand of support.
Meanwhile, Assistant District Attorney Joshua Hardaway (Derek Luke) is on the fast track to career success. But Hardaway lands a case too personal to handle - defending young prostitute and former drug addict Candace Washington (Keshia Knight Pulliam) - and asks his fiancée and fellow ADA Linda Holmes (Ion Overman) to fill in on his behalf. When Candace ends up in jail, Madea befriends the young woman, protecting her in a "motherly" way as only Madea can.

Tittle:Connie and Carla
Genre Comedy,Musical
Year:2004
Plot: A drag queen and music-filled comedy written by and starring Nia Vardalos (My Big Fat Greek Wedding) and Toni Collette (Muriel's Wedding
OK people, here are your instructions: first off, suspend your disbelief -- anything can happen; secondly, what may be politically correct is not always funny -- do your best to ignore politics -- at least for the next 98 minutes; third, get a cold drink and get set up in your most comfy chair. Now you are ready to pop Connie and Carla into your machine.
Here they are two amazingly talented women who like to perform full-scale musical numbers from their favorite shows. But these two, Connie (Nia Vardalos of My Big Fat Greek Wedding) and Carla (Toni Collette of Muriel's Wedding) perform to an empty airport lounge in their midwestern city. One night they get a kilo of cocaine shoved in their bag by gangsters and subsequently witness a murder. Off they go to a place where people truly appreciate musical numbers -- West Hollywood. Somehow while looking for work, these two crafty women conceive of performing as drag queens (maybe they rented Victor Victoria) and so begins their drag queen career. Each night they pack 'em in at this WeHo club getting the boys to sing along with all their favorite show tunes. These two actresses sing great and the music and costumes are a highlight. If you love musicals, and we know a lot of you guys do, Connie and Carla is a must. They have wacky gay neighbors -- all of whom are drag queens and total femmes, but try to ignore that, remember no politics. There are three straight characters in the film, the rest are all gay, so at least enjoy the majority!
